Impact Of Local Attenuation Approximations When Estimating Correlation Length From Backscattered Ultrasound Echoes, Timothy A. Bigelow, William D. O'Brien Jul 2006

Impact Of Local Attenuation Approximations When Estimating Correlation Length From Backscattered Ultrasound Echoes, Timothy A. Bigelow, William D. O'Brien

Timothy A. Bigelow

Estimating the characteristic correlation length of tissue microstructure from the backscattered power spectrum could improve the diagnostic capability of medical ultrasound. Previously, size estimates were obtained after compensating for source focusing, the frequency-dependent attenuation along the propagation path (total attenuation), and the frequency-dependent attenuation in the scattering region (local attenuation). In this study, the impact of approximations of the local attenuation on the scatterer size estimate was determined using computer simulations and theoretical analysis.
